How to properly choose and fasten a garter belt?

In News 0 comments

The choice of a garter belt depends largely on the shape of the figure, so it is important to choose a model that will emphasize the advantages of the figure, while providing comfort and stability. In the case of slim people, narrower belts will work perfectly, which will subtly emphasize the waist. On the other hand, for people with fuller shapes, a better choice will be wider belts, which will provide better support and evenly distribute the tension over the entire surface. For women with larger hips, a wide-cut belt will add proportion and emphasize the shapes, while for a straight-shaped figure, it is worth choosing a belt with decorative elements that will give it character. Another important aspect is choosing the right size of the belt - too tight can cause discomfort, and too loose will not keep the stockings in the right position.

Choosing a Garter Belt Material: Comfort or Elegance?

The most popular belt materials include lace, satin, microfiber, and cotton. Lace is elegant and feminine, adds a sensual character, but may be less comfortable in the long run, especially on hot days. Satin, on the other hand, is smooth and soft, which provides comfort, but may not be elastic enough to adjust to the body. Microfiber is a material that combines elegance with comfort, because it is elastic, breathable, and perfectly adapts to the figure. Cotton, although less popular, offers great comfort and is suitable for everyday use, especially if we want a delicate material that will not irritate the skin. The final choice depends on the occasion - elegant lace lingerie will be perfect for special occasions, while microfiber material will work well in everyday, comfortable styles.

The perfect width for a garter belt – how to choose it?

Choosing the right width depends on your individual preferences, as well as your figure. Narrower bands – 3-4 cm wide – are usually less noticeable, but can be less stable, so they are better for lighter stockings that do not require much support. For those who prefer more comfort and stability, especially with heavier stockings, 6-8 cm wide bands are a better choice, as they evenly distribute tension and provide better support. Wider bands also add elegance and style, especially when combined with lace or other decorations. It is important that the band fits well on the body without pressing on the skin – a band that is too tight can cause discomfort, and one that is too wide will not properly stabilize the stockings.

How to properly fasten a garter belt?

Putting on a garter belt may seem difficult, but with the right method it becomes a simple task. The first step is to make sure that the garter belt is the right length and fits well to your figure. Then, you should put the belt on your hips, making sure that it is at the right height – not too high so that it does not press on your stomach, and not too low so that it does not interfere with movement. Starting with the front fastening, you should choose the most convenient fastening (usually a zipper or buckle), then slowly move the garter straps through, making sure that they are evenly tensioned but not too tight. When attaching the stockings to the belt, it is a good idea to first fasten them on the back side, and then on the front side, to make sure that all the elements are properly placed. Finally, you should check that the stockings are evenly tensioned and the belt is in a comfortable position without causing any pressure. With these simple steps, the garter belt will stay on all day long.
